公告:本站正在遭受网络攻击,访问速度可能严重下降甚至无法访问。

如何在QEMU中安装Windows Client ARM64:修订间差异

跳转到导航 跳转到搜索
Convert to Template
(创建页面,内容为“<div class="navi" style="vertical-align: super; font-size: 84%; margin: -10px 0px 0.9em 1em">Beta 常识 > '''如何在 Qemu 中安装 Windows 10 ARM64'''</div>…”)
 
(Convert to Template)
(未显示1个用户的3个中间版本)
第1行: 第1行:
<div class="navi" style="vertical-align: super; font-size: 84%; margin: -10px 0px 0.9em 1em">[[Beta 常识]] >  '''如何在 Qemu 中安装 Windows 10 ARM64'''</div>
{{NavBar|[[Beta 常识]] >  '''如何在 Qemu 中安装 Windows 10 ARM64'''}}
 
2021.05.05 更新:Qemu、固件更新后,经作者在自己的电脑上测试,此方法已不可用。尚不清楚哪个老版 Qemu、固件的组合能够继续使用此方法。
 
 
本教程所述的操作是在 Windows 10 下进行的。若要在其他操作系统下安装,则一些步骤可能会有所不同。
本教程所述的操作是在 Windows 10 下进行的。若要在其他操作系统下安装,则一些步骤可能会有所不同。


第12行: 第16行:
*5. 创建虚拟磁盘映像
*5. 创建虚拟磁盘映像
打开命令提示符并定位到 Qemu 的安装目录,输入以下命令创建一名为 disk.qcow2,容量最大为 40GB 的虚拟磁盘映像:
打开命令提示符并定位到 Qemu 的安装目录,输入以下命令创建一名为 disk.qcow2,容量最大为 40GB 的虚拟磁盘映像:
qemu-img create -f qcow2 disk.qcow2 40G
<pre>qemu-img create -f qcow2 disk.qcow2 40G</pre>
*6. 启动 Qemu
*6. 启动 Qemu
在 Qemu 安装目录内新建一文本文档,输入以下命令:
在 Qemu 安装目录内新建一文本文档,输入以下命令:
qemu-system-aarch64.exe -M virt,virtualization=true -cpu cortex-a57 -smp 4 -m 4096 ^
<pre>qemu-system-aarch64.exe -M virt,virtualization=true -cpu cortex-a57 -smp 4 -m 4096 ^
-device qemu-xhci -device usb-kbd -device usb-tablet ^
-device qemu-xhci -device usb-kbd -device usb-tablet ^
-drive file=disk.qcow2,if=virtio ^
-drive file=disk.qcow2,if=virtio ^
第21行: 第25行:
-drive file=win.iso,media=cdrom,if=none,id=cdrom -device usb-storage,drive=cdrom ^
-drive file=win.iso,media=cdrom,if=none,id=cdrom -device usb-storage,drive=cdrom ^
-bios QEMU_EFI.fd -device ramfb ^
-bios QEMU_EFI.fd -device ramfb ^
-drive file=vars-template-pflash.raw,if=pflash,index=1
-drive file=vars-template-pflash.raw,if=pflash,index=1</pre>
输入后保存文档,修改其扩展名为 .bat 并双击运行。
输入后保存文档,修改其扩展名为 .bat 并双击运行。
注意,可根据您计算机的实际性能修改以上命令,调整内存大小、CPU 型号、CPU 线程数等值。
注意,可根据您计算机的实际性能修改以上命令,调整内存大小、CPU 型号、CPU 线程数等值。
第30行: 第34行:
*9. 安装网络驱动程序(本条为可选步骤)
*9. 安装网络驱动程序(本条为可选步骤)
由于网络驱动程序的签名存在问题,安装系统后,以管理员身份运行命令提示符,运行命令:
由于网络驱动程序的签名存在问题,安装系统后,以管理员身份运行命令提示符,运行命令:
bcdedit /set testsigning on
<pre>bcdedit /set testsigning on</pre>
运行后重启系统,再安装 VirtIO 驱动光盘中 \NetKVM\w10\ARM64 文件夹下的网络驱动程序。
运行后重启系统,再安装 VirtIO 驱动光盘中 \NetKVM\w10\ARM64 文件夹下的网络驱动程序。
*10. 关闭部分系统功能以略微提升性能
*10. 关闭部分系统功能以略微提升性能
安装完成后,可运行以下命令关闭打印服务,否则其会持续占用 CPU 使之使用率为 100%:
安装完成后,可运行以下命令关闭打印服务,否则其会持续占用 CPU 使之使用率为 100%:
sc stop "Spooler"
<pre>sc stop "Spooler"
sc config "Spooler" start= disabled
sc config "Spooler" start= disabled</pre>
此外,还可运行以下命令关闭一些系统服务:
此外,还可运行以下命令关闭一些系统服务:
sc stop "WSearch"
<pre>sc stop "WSearch"
sc config "WSearch" start= disabled
sc config "WSearch" start= disabled


第45行: 第49行:
wmic pagefileset delete
wmic pagefileset delete


powercfg -h off
powercfg -h off</pre>
我们提供服务需要使用Cookie。您使用我们的服务,即表示您同意我们使用Cookie。

导航菜单